#e2be2f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e2be2f is composed of 88.6% red, 74.5%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.9% magenta, 79.2%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 47.9 degrees, a saturation of 75.5% and a lightness of 53.5%. #e2be2f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ff5e with #c57d00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#e2be2f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100d02 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e2be2f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#908d81 is the less saturated color, while #fdce14 is the most saturated one.
